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
37315 6747065268 2989251 4326614886
018960143 78
018960143 78
66569 69947985 245328
All about undefined
Interested in learning more?
018960143 78
66569 69947985 245328
See more
455525 897956965
756895 124 36416213 8861136
See more
71 6247815 8302879180
10700 699 071448 96228523418
See more